The University of the Pacific welcomes applications from students transferring from other colleges. Students who have completed any post-secondary education after high school graduation are considered to be transfer applicants.  Please read our Transfer Credit Policy, which include Articulation Agreements.
 
Students wishing to transfer to the University of the Pacific should have maintained good standing with all colleges attended. Minimum grade point average required to be considered for admission to University of the Pacific is 2.50.
 
Students who applied directly out of high school to University of the Pacific, but who were not admitted, may reapply once 30 transferable units have been completed at another institution. Most candidates who gain admission have grade point averages of 2.80 and higher.
 
The Office of Admission evaluates each student individually, taking into account the complete application.  For full consideration, in addition to the online application, you must also send or have sent the following documentation.
